Earlier this evening, Table Mountain National Park confirmed that the body of a 26-year-old male was found at Silvermine Dam following his drowning this morning.
TMNP Park Manager, Frans van Rooyen said ” the body was discovered by a SAPS Diving Unit this afternoon and the family has positively identified the body. We would like to express our sincere condolences to the family during this difficult time.”
SANParks would like to express their gratitude to all the Emergency Personnel, including SAPS Diving Unit and TMNP Rangers for their dedication and hard work during this time.
